ORDER : The Court made the following order :- Heard the learned counsel appearing for the petitioners and the learned Government Advocate(Crl. Side) appearing for the respondent.
2. The petitioners apprehending arrest at the hands of the respondent police for the offences punishable under sections 294(b), 323, 355 of I.P.C., and Section 4 of Tamilnadu Women Harassment Act, in Crime No.7 of 2020 on the file of the respondent police, seek anticipatory bail.
3. The prosecution case is that the second petitioner assaulted the victim with slipper.
4.The second petitioner undertakes to write out a hand written letter of apology addressed to the victim. The terms of apology will https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/ 1/2
CRL OP(MD). No.942 of 2020 be unconditional. Of-course, this will be without prejudice to the petitioner's defence in the trial and this will not be put against them.
5.Recording the petitioner's undertaking and subject to this condition, I am inclined to grant anticipatory bail to the petitioners with certain conditions. Accordingly, the petitioners are ordered to be released on bail in the event of arrest or on their appearance before the learned Judicial Magistrate No.I, Ramanthapuram, Ramanthapuram District, and on their executing a bond for a sum of Rs.10,000/- (Rupees Ten thousand only)each with two sureties each for a like sum to the satisfaction of the learned Magistrate concerned and on further condition that the petitioners shall appear before the respondent police as and when required for interrogation. The petitioners shall comply with the conditions stipulated under Section 438 Cr.P.C scrupulously.
6. The petitioners shall appear before the concerned Magistrate within a period of 15 days from the date on which the order copy made ready, failing which, the petition for anticipatory bail shall stand dismissed.
